From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S965748AbdKQQDt (ORCPT ); Fri, 17 Nov 2017 11:03:49 -0500 Received: from mailout1.samsung.com ([203.254.224.24]:50950 "EHLO mailout1.samsung.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S933947AbdKQQDm (ORCPT ); Fri, 17 Nov 2017 11:03:42 -0500 DKIM-Filter: OpenDKIM Filter v2.11.0 mailout1.samsung.com 20171117160340epoutp018f99a940f13a587b0a0a39ac9e851b08~36wgb6F240943909439epoutp014 X-AuditID: b6c32a46-46dff700000010ca-26-5a0f085aaac8 From: Bartlomiej Zolnierkiewicz To: Colin King Cc: Sudip Mukherjee , dri-devel@lists.freedesktop.org, linux-fbdev@vger.kernel.org, kernel-janitors@vger.kernel.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H] video: fbdev: sm501fb: fix potential null pointer dereference on fbi Date: Fri, 17 Nov 2017 17:03:36 +0100 Message-id: <7500259.pPyNLB3SIs@amdc3058> User-Agent: KMail/4.13.3 (Linux/3.13.0-96-generic; KDE/4.13.3; x86_64; ; ) In-reply-to: <20171110173231.24598-1-colin.king@canonical.com> MIME-version: 1.0 Content-transfer-encoding: 7Bit Content-type: text/plain; charset="us-ascii" X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FnrPIsWRmVeSWpSXmKPExsWy7bCmhW40B3+Uwd9DjBa/V/eyWVz5+p7N YustaYsTfR9YLS7vmsNmceD0FGYHNo9ZDb1sHjtn3WX3uN99nMnj8ya5AJYoLpuU1JzMstQi fbsEroytL/awF3xmqZhyWqmB8RdzFyMnh4SAicSLs4vZQGwhgR2MEu8u2nYxcgHZ3xklls+a yd7FyAFWNOGTC0R8N6PEtSVb2SGcr4wSB+9MYgfpZhOwkpjYvooRpEFEQFPi/LkikBpmgY2M Ers3zGYEqREWiJbY29QOto1FQFVi0/oprCA2L1D9ob6tYDWiAl4SW/a1M4HYnAJ2ErfnfmaG qBGU+DH5HguIzSwgL7Fv/1RWCFtH4uyxdYwgyyQE1rBJbJt8gw3iNReJiavuQL0pLPHq+BZ2 CFta4tmqjYwQ9nRGie2/JSCaNzNKrNo9AarIWuLw8YtQG/gkOg7/hQYFr0RHmxBEiYfEnZ+3 WCFsR4lrK86wQkJlIqPE2aVrGScwys5CcvgsJIfPQnL4AkbmVYxiqQXFuempxUYFRnrFibnF pXnpesn5uZsYwclAy20H45JzPocYBTgYlXh4Kxj4o4RYE8uKK3MPMUpwMCuJ8M5YzhclxJuS WFmVWpQfX1Sak1p8iFGag0VJnLdu27UIIYH0xJLU7NTUgtQimCwTB6dUA+PWKjO73NXsJxw4 F2btnTNd1vPwzikzPq0TWOX0a9q1kLfZ826oBm4u9X2nXrePl8Hw3QdjHv+3Am33FWNyc4RK 9tUW8/E77hDTCI64Wnmz+sp5w017Qs6V95xNWvz+hou/y8qVb3ryz6v/ZZTubz8cmHmkNXuu p1Lh5it7J/K4XH/1cfK1k5ZKLMUZiYZazEXFiQC3xmANAgMAAA== X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FjrOLMWRmVeSWpSXmKPExsVy+t9jAd0oDv4og8W7RS1+r+5ls7jy9T2b xdZb0hYn+j6wWlzeNYfN4sDpKcwObB6zGnrZPHbOusvucb/7OJPH501yASxRXDYpqTmZZalF +nYJXBlbX+xhL/jMUjHltFID4y/mLkYODgkBE4kJn1y6GLk4hAR2Mkp8/dPMDOF8ZZQ4Ouc0 YxcjJwebgJXExPZVjCANIgKaEufPFYGEmQU2Mkps/5oFYgsLREvsbWpnA7FZBFQlNq2fwgpi 8wKVH+rbCjZGVMBLYsu+diYQm1PATuL23M9QuyYzSkw88pMdokFQ4sfkeywQC+Ql9u2fygph a0ms33mcaQIj/ywkZbOQlM1CUraAkXkVo2RqQXFuem6xUYFRXmq5XnFibnFpXrpecn7uJkZg 8G47rNW/g/HxkvhDjAIcjEo8vBUM/FFCrIllxZW5hxglOJiVRHhnLOeLEuJNSaysSi3Kjy8q zUktPsQozcGiJM7Ln38sUkggPbEkNTs1tSC1CCbLxMEp1cCYPy/ZkmlieY6aSXZe8rPGvaLl rAv8rU/P3BDmuHax8DvRKWv0vi3Ot3PYycRr/ztAMlBWuHrnrIyMV5sfHDbj5HJYsGC/39Eg o3NPzOUbr1qHyJVYhlZaLr/XmRfMNfVMnfSLYKuJQiGTTdU+fs7tiH73X7K92Wy65WGtlxfm xa0XvHP7tLUSS3FGoqEWc1FxIgB54yVeWgIAAA== X-CMS-MailID: 20171117160338epcas2p459b7155d9ce5704d32cb1c21c278c344 X-Msg-Generator: CA CMS-TYPE: 102P X-CMS-RootMailID: 20171110173236epcas4p2e31777c5a06270f2aed64110fedf0524 X-RootMTR: 20171110173236epcas4p2e31777c5a06270f2aed64110fedf0524 References: <20171110173231.24598-1-colin.king@canonical.com>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Friday, November 10, 2017 05:32:31 PM Colin King wrote: > From: Colin Ian King > > The pointer fbi is dereferenced with par = fbi->par before there is a > null check on fbi, hence there is a potential null pointer dereference > on a null par. Fix this by moving the dereference after the null > pointer check. > > Detected by CoverityScan, CID#1461301 ("Dereference before null check") > > Signed-off-by: Colin Ian King Patch queued for 4.15, thanks. Best regards, -- Bartlomiej Zolnierkiewicz Samsung R&D Institute Poland Samsung Electronics